Mind Demons

Monsters stare out the windows to my soul. They stare out at everyone and everything They use my body, the parasitic creatures They start whispering to my brain Seeds of corruption and shadows cloud my mind as they take hold. They try to do so to my heart but I close myself off. I try to protect those I love They only get hurt and become distrustful and wary towards me. I try to fix what my demons damaged but how can you fix what is already beyond broken? How do you fix a compromised relationship? Bullet holes and band-aids Doubt and fear. How do I fix what I've done?
